Nowadays, nanostructured materials, a new dimension of environmental technologies received a great attention of their prospective applications in areas such as catalyst, removal contaminants and censors. The exceptional properties and improvement in performance are influenced by their size, surface area structure, adsorption capacity, removal efficiency and interparticle interactions. The unique structure and electronic properties of some nanoparticles such as zinc oxide make them principally powerful adsorbents
